Who We Are

Today, 1 in 5 children in the U.S. has a diagnosable mental health disorder, yet about half who need care never receive it. Handspring is a virtual mental health clinic for children, young adults, and families, and we've set out to rebuild this system from the ground up. We're a team of diverse, mission-driven people dedicated to making quality mental healthcare accessible to every young person and their family.

About the Role

We're hiring a Director of Strategic Initiatives to work directly with our founders as a force multiplier for the company.

Handspring just closed a $19M Series B. We've cared for more than 4,000 families, and payer demand for our model keeps growing. The next few years at Handspring will include launching new states, new care models, increasing payer partnerships, and building ambitious technology - more than the founders can drive with the hours they have.

This is a high-trust operating seat at the center of the company. You will own the analyses that drive our biggest decisions and the cross-functional initiatives that don't yet have a clear owner. You'll be in the room when decisions get made, and on the hook for making sure things actually get done.

This is not a pure strategy job. Some of the work is grunt work: cleaning up a spreadsheet or slides, chasing a signature, chasing down a denied claim. Nobody at Handspring is above that, founders included, and we're not hiring anyone who is. What you get in return is the closest possible view of how a healthcare company gets built, and real influence over how Handspring serves families and clinicians.

The best person for this job thinks like an owner, brings order to ambiguity, and closes every loop. We expect this role to be a springboard into functional leadership within 2 to 3 years, and we'll invest in making that happen.

What You'll Own

  • Initiatives without an owner. Turning experiments into operations. We run constant experiments on patient acquisition, operations, and payer strategy. You'll run the high-stakes ones, figure out which work, systematize them, and hand them off.

  • The analysis behind our biggest decisions. Build the models that determine how we price, staff, expand, and invest: unit economics, workforce capacity, market entry, payer contract scenarios. Your work sets the terms of the debate before the decision gets made

  • What we build and where we go next. Own the business case for new service lines and care offerings, from market sizing through financial model, and the launch plan for new states, coordinating clinical, credentialing, growth, and payer workstreams

  • How the company decides and executes. Design how goals get set, how progress gets measured, and how the leadership team stays aligned as we scale. You'll turn founder intuition into systems the whole company can run on

  • The founders' leverage. Represent them in rooms they can't be in, pressure-test their thinking before decisions ship, and make sure commitments made at the top actually land throughout the organization

  • Board and investor materials. Own the board deck, investor updates, and the underlying numbers end to end. When our board sees revenue, session volume, or hiring progress, it's because you built the story and made it airtight

Who You Are

  • 5 to 7 years of experience, including 2+ years at a top management consulting firm (or investment banking / private equity) where you learned to ramp fast, structure ambiguity, and operate with senior executives

  • A former founder or early startup operator is a huge plus, especially in healthcare

  • Exceptional written and analytical communicator; you can turn a whiteboard conversation into a decision-ready document

  • A reliable closer with superb follow-through; nothing you own gets dropped

  • Deeply trustworthy and discreet; you’ll handle sensitive information about people, finances, and strategy

  • Comfortable with variety and ambiguity. The portfolio changes constantly, and you'll often be structuring the problem yourself

  • Obsessed with company-building and healthcare. This job is too hard to do well if you're not

  • Based in the New York City area and able to work from our NYC office regularly

What We Do

Handspring is a modern virtual mental health clinic for children and families. We combine a digital platform and telehealth to deliver high-quality, accessible care, including psychotherapy, evidence-based content, psychiatry, and medication management. Our mission is a world where children's mental health is cared for as much as their physical health.
